How to Reuse or Dispose of Heat Packs Responsibly
Wondering what to do with used heat packs after a winter shipment? Here’s a clear guide on how to handle UniHeat warmers once they’ve done their job—plus what not to do. Important note up front: UniHeat shipping warmers are single-use products and cannot be reused. They are designed to deliver consistent heat for a specified duration (40, 72, or 96 hours) and then safely cool down.
Can UniHeat packs be reused?
No. Once activated and exhausted, UniHeat warmers cannot be reactivated or “recharged.” For reliable performance and animal safety, always start each shipment with a new pack matched to your route duration.
Safe disposal: step-by-step
- 1) Let it cool completely. Wait until the pack is fully spent and at room temperature.
- 2) Keep the contents contained. Do not cut open the pouch. Dispose of the entire spent warmer in regular household trash unless your local regulations specify otherwise.
- 3) Separate recyclables. Recycle any outer cardboard boxes, paper filler, or plastic air pillows according to local rules. The warmer pouch itself is not recyclable.
- 4) Follow local guidance. If your municipality has special instructions for shipping warmers or chemical hand warmers, follow those rules.
What’s inside—and why you shouldn’t open it
Shipping warmers typically contain a blend that activates with oxygen to generate heat during transit. Opening the pouch can release fine material that may cause mess or irritation. Keep pouches sealed and dispose of them intact. If a pouch is damaged in transit, avoid contact with eyes and mouth and wash hands after cleanup.
Responsible handling: do’s & don’ts
- Do allow airflow during use; don’t place directly against live animals or bags.
- Do store unused warmers in a cool, dry place; don’t crush, puncture, or pre-open packs.
- Do dispose of spent warmers in the trash; don’t compost or flush.
- Do keep all warmers (spent or unused) away from children and pets.

Frequently Asked Questions
1) Can I reuse UniHeat packs if they still feel slightly warm?
No. Residual warmth is part of the single-use cycle. For safety and consistency, always use a new pack for each shipment.
2) How should I dispose of a spent warmer?
Allow it to cool, keep it sealed, and place it in household trash per local guidelines. Recycle any outer cardboard or paper packing separately.
3) Is it safe to open a used pouch?
We don’t recommend opening any pouch. Keep contents contained to avoid dust, mess, or irritation.
4) What if a pouch is damaged in transit?
Avoid contact with eyes and mouth, wash hands after cleanup, and dispose of the pouch and any spilled material in the trash.
5) How do I reduce waste if packs aren’t reusable?
Choose the correct duration (40/72/96), consolidate shipments when possible, and recycle outer packaging. Proper sizing prevents excess waste.
